clipsing

English[edit]

Noun[edit]

clipsing (uncountable)

  1. (British dialect) The act of clasping.
    • 1893, Thomas Hardy, Tess of the d'Urbervilles, 5th edition, New York: Harpur and Brothers, page 13:
      `'Tis melancholy work facing and footing it to one of your own sort, and no clipsing and colling at all.'
